F1 Student Query
Dear Forum Users,
I came across your wonderful website which is so informative. I would like to really congratulate the users for having done a comprehensive job of answering queries.
I have a question?
I just graduated with a master's degree from Univ. of Massachusetts and am presently on my OPT card. I have gained admission in their PhD program. I have also received my I-20 for the PhD program.
My F1 visa is expiring in Dec 02. I plan to go to the Montreal US consulate office to get my F1 extended before my current F1 expires. I wanted to know if there would be any problem in returning/re-entry to USA in case my Visa is not approved?

Re: F1 Student Query
An expired F-1 visa with a current I-20 shouldn't cause any problem for extension. Likewise at port of entry, but there's never a 100% guarantee.

Re: F1 Student Query
gpkarthik wrote:
> I actually have an current F1 visa , But I have graduated and am on practical
> training card.
>
> I just wanted to know if its easy/non problamatic to reenter USA with a current F1
> visa and practical training card.
It is not particularly risky if you have a valid F-1 visa, a properl endorsed I-20,
and a letter from your employer saying that you are expected to return to your job,
and that your job is a practical training position which is temporary in nature.
If you are not working, the risk is quite a bit higher.
